Platycodon grandiflorus 'Sentimental Blue'
Balloon Flower
Easily grown in average, medium, well-drained soil in full sun to part shade. The balloon flower cultivar is a dwarf selection that typically grows to only 6-12" tall. Features unique, puffy flower buds shaped like a hot air balloon which opens into 3" diameter, single, blue upward-facing, bell-shaped flowers with five pointed lobes. Blooms most of the summer. Mixes well with other perennials and provides good color all summer. Perfect for borders and rock gardens. Low maintenance.
